Output 68408871114e6adf3ef1c54befaa2892d9d36166d0f43c2f3fa5bdea86e1bdaa:1

value
45177
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3ece80797bc8b65062a1b7241883d36f88c330f OP_EQUAL
address
3PvmvhdpkeEui4dLJM1fzJ6DwBTbHNkyTA
transaction
68408871114e6adf3ef1c54befaa2892d9d36166d0f43c2f3fa5bdea86e1bdaa
confirmations
76401
spent
false

2 Sat Ranges